Our Review Criteria
We evaluate each app based on its commitment to evidence-based practices, the quality of its user experience, and its focus on fostering prosocial behavior. We look for apps that move beyond simple tracking and instead provide actionable tools for developing a kinder relationship with oneself and others. Trust and transparency are paramount, so we also consider the app's privacy policies and ethical standards.
The Top Rated Apps
Our top picks for 2026 include apps that excel in specific areas of wellness:
- KindConnect: A revolutionary app that facilitates random acts of kindness and community support. Its focus on real-world impact makes it a standout choice for those looking to practice active kindness.
- MindfulFlow: Offering a deep library of guided meditations, including a robust section on Loving-Kindness Meditation (LKM). Its user interface is exceptionally calming and accessible.
- GratitudeDaily: A simple yet powerful tool for cultivating a gratitude habit. Its emphasis on reflecting on the kindness of others is a core component of its effectiveness.
